DateSpot Makes Bold Move to Expand Affordable AI Matchmaking

DateSpot, an innovative leader in technology-driven dating, has announced the acquisition of fellow matchmaking service ValleyMatch. This move aims to make AI-powered, affordable matchmaking more accessible and widely available. As the dating industry faces increasing challenges from both traditional and app-based options, DateSpot’s expansion is set to change how singles find meaningful relationships.

How DateSpot’s Acquisition of ValleyMatch Enhances Matchmaking

With the acquisition of ValleyMatch, DateSpot strengthens its reputation as a trailblazer in the dating world. ValleyMatch, a Sacramento-based service known for its AI-enabled matchmaking, shares DateSpot’s commitment to inclusivity, transparency, and affordability. Together, they are redefining how singles connect by combining tech-powered suggestions with human expertise.

  • Pay-per-match model removes high up-front costs
  • Expands support network for matched singles
  • Provides a transparent pricing structure

AI and Human Insight: The Future of Affordable Dating Services

This partnership brings advanced features to a wider audience. By integrating ValleyMatch’s AI, DateSpot now features:

  1. A proprietary algorithm for personalized matches
  2. Photo and vibe verification via video
  3. Highly specific filters, such as Love Languages
  4. If desired, secure pay-as-you-go pricing and flexible cancellation

Current dating apps often struggle with fake profiles, scams, and confusing user intentions. DateSpot addresses these problems by verifying identities and encouraging a more intentional approach to dating, thus building trust and safety for its members.

Expanding Nationwide Access and Advancing Dating Platform Features

Previously focused on the Bay Area, DateSpot now serves singles nationwide, with 75% of its members joining from outside their home turf. With ValleyMatch onboard, users can experience a larger dating pool and access additional features that help facilitate real connections.

  • AI-powered match suggestions and compatibility scoring
  • Optional geographic expansion for members
  • Advisory support from industry veterans, including Match.com’s former COO
